This image is the progressive image at The Outlawz this month from MMedel Illustrations called Dreamy Fox. I colored the fox with Spectrum Noir markers and added the little yellow bow. I am usually terrible at tying bows but this one turned out okay. The background paper is some scraps from and animal print pad and I computer-generated the sentiment. All the circles are die cut from MFT Stitched Circle dies. I backed all the layers with black card stock and added three yellow enamel dots for embellishment. I am entering these challenges:
